Job Description
The Quality Manager is responsible for overseeing the company’s quality assurance programs and processes to ensure products meet required standards and customer expectations. This role provides strategic direction for quality system development, ensures compliance with AS9100D and ISO 9001:2015, leads internal quality teams, manages audits, and drives continuous improvement across all quality functions.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
As a key leadership position, the Quality Manager will:
Develop, implement, and maintain Quality Management Systems (QMS) in compliance with
AS9100D
and
ISO 9001:2015
standards. Serve as primary contact for customer quality representatives, auditors, and regulatory authorities. Ensure consistent application and integration of quality procedures across departments. Lead initiatives to enhance and improve the QMS through continuous evaluation and updates. Manage and lead the quality team, including inspectors and technicians, to ensure high-performance output and quality standards. Develop training programs for QA staff and cross-functional teams to foster a culture of quality. Mentor and coach quality personnel, promoting accountability and growth. Plan, coordinate, and lead internal audits, third-party audits, and customer audits. Ensure compliance with all applicable regulatory, customer, and certification requirements. Coordinate corrective and preventive action processes (CAPA). Oversee inspections (incoming, in-process, final, and first article) and manage product acceptance or rejection processes. Ensure that all inspection and control plans are being followed accurately and consistently. Review and approve quality documentation including FAIRs, PPAPs, In-Process Control Plans, and SPC reports. Analyze quality performance data and metrics to identify trends, root causes, and areas for improvement. Walk the production floor regularly to observe processes, engage with employees, and conduct periodic in-process audits to ensure compliance with procedures and standards. Lead
root cause analysis
and facilitate problem-solving methodologies such as 8D, FMEA, or CAPA. Champion
continuous improvement
projects to reduce defects, enhance processes, and improve product quality. Maintain and improve quality documentation, including work instructions, visual aids, and standard operating procedures. Provide regular reports and quality metrics to senior management to ensure transparency and alignment with company goals. Prepare and review Nonconformance Reports (NCRs), lead MRB (Material Review Board) meetings, and implement necessary follow-up actions. Other Activities: Reports, isolates and identifies suspect and nonconforming products and out of control conditions. Prepares nonconformance reports (NCRs) and conducts MRB meetings as needed. Assist in Inspection (incoming, first article, In-process & final inspection) & approves or rejects products for shipments Perform floor audits and verify that in-process control checks are performed at established frequencies, documentations are properly filled out, and instructions are being followed. Assist on internal calibration, monitors calibration system and arrange calibration with calibration providers. Prepares PPAP packages and similar documents. Performs and analyzes capability studies. Process Engineering Change Requests. Creates and updates quality documents: FAIRs, In-Process Control Plans and SPC forms. Updates and creates work instructions, visual aids and prepares quality reports. Train other QA Techs and Operators. Other duties and responsibilities as assigned. Supervise quality technicians and inspectors, ensuring effective workflow, adequate staffing, and timely inspections. Conduct performance evaluations, provide feedback, and implement development plans. Handle conflict resolution and team dynamics to ensure a positive and collaborative working environment. QUALIFICATIONS: Bachelor’s degree in quality management, Engineering, or a related technical field. 3+ years of experience in quality assurance roles, including 1-2 years in a leadership or managerial capacity. Strong knowledge of AS9100, ISO 9001:2015, and related quality standards. Experience with quality tools and methodologies (e.g. SPC, CAPA, FMEA, 8D). Proficient in the use of quality software and Microsoft Office applications. BHI Manufacturing Solutions is an equal opportunity employer and welcomes applications from diverse candidates.
